About The Position

The Commercial Development Manager leads a team that analyzes, negotiates, and implements opportunities that support approved strategies, and handles the negotiation and administration of oil, gas and NGL gathering, processing and transportation contracts. This role will seek new business/investment opportunities to generate profitable growth of our existing assets. The ability to handle sophisticated negotiations, collect and analyze market, industry, and competitive data while cultivating positive relationships with customers are keys to success!

Responsibilities

  • Identifies, coordinates and pursues opportunities to grow the business and improve profitability
  • Leads the negotiation and administration of oil, gas and NGL gathering, processing and transportation/fractionation contracts; seeks new business/investment opportunities to generate profitable growth of existing company assets
  • Creates and customizes sophisticated contracts/renewals; develops solutions that are mutually beneficial to Williams and our customer(s)
  • Understands all components of a deal structure
  • Evaluates risk/reward potential for all aspects of deal structure, including cost/rate of return in combination with other deal terms
  • Understands and communicates Williams' market perspectives to customers and has proactive regular interaction with customer leadership to build and nurture the relationship
  • Coordinates workforce planning and career development for direct employee
  • Negotiates and administers firm storage services (FSS) and firm wheeling (FWS) contracts while identifying new business and investment opportunities to drive profitable growth of existing storage assets
  • Leads daily optimization of Gulf Coast Storage assets by driving value through market positioning, risk management, and efficient asset utilization
  • Other duties as assigned
